KZN’s third biggest radio Vuma FM has replaced their listener’s favourite presenter, Thandolwethu Ngidi with another famous presenter, Vanessa Marawa.
While many radio stations do their line-up changes in March and April, Vuma FM is doing things differently.
The commercial radio station based in Durban has made changes for their new annual season to start on Saturday, 1 July.
They brought back their star Vanessa, who started with this station during its establishment in 2012 and recently left.
Vanessa will present the noon to 3pm lunchtime show alongside Mankini Mgege, replacing Thandolwethu, who has left the station.

Vuma FM recently made history when they arranged the wedding of a long-time couple, Nkosinathi Hadebe and Zandile Cele, which was called a provincial wedding.
Many show presenters remain unchanged on their shows, as Mzokoloko Gumede, Nombuso Mkhwanazi and Gabriel Sithole will stay on as breakfast show hosts.

Jacinta Ngobese will also remain as a presenter of a midmorning show, while the afternoon drive show will be hosted by current presenters Lekomotion Ngcobo, Slie Langa and Big Mike.
Vuma FM spokeswoman Lydia Mtshali told Daily Sun that many presenters remain unchanged on their shows because the station is still happy with their work, and she confirmed that Thandolwethu left the station.
“As part of keeping up with the growth and the ever-changing needs of our listeners and clients, we have adjusted our line-up to take effect from 1 July 2023.
“The overall line-up sees only minor adjustments with The Vuma Breakfast show remaining with the host Mzokoloko Gumede, who joined the station in 2020 alongside Nombuso Mkhwanazi, the 2022 presenter search winner and Gabriel Sithole,” she said.
Lydia said Jacinta Ngobese maintains her midmorning show, Cruise with Jacinta, while the prime timeline is bringing back a listener favourite, Vanesa, who will share the mic with Mankini Mgenge.
She said the weekend line-up stays the same with an addition to the weekend extravaganza show hosted by Linda Mothae from 10am to 2pm.
“A new segment called Vuma Sakhane will be shared with Khosi Magubane and will feature on Saturdays from 11am to noon.
“The station’s speciality shows see no change in presenters. Nhlanhla Makhanya still hosts the station’s business and finance show, It’s All About The Money, with Neo Potwana hosting the current affairs show, KZN in 60 Minutes,” she said.
Lydia said that Robert Marawa, who hosts the internationally acclaimed sports show called Marawa Sport Worldwide, could be streamed live from 5.30 to 7pm every weekday on Vumafm.co.za, Risefm.co.za.
